SourceArgsBuilder

Builder for SourceArgs.

Functions

Link copied to clipboard
@JvmName(name = "odkuinnhmldbtaoq")
suspend fun aws(value: Output<AwsSourceDetailsArgs>)
@JvmName(name = "yskifcojqyetwvfx")
suspend fun aws(value: AwsSourceDetailsArgs?)
@JvmName(name = "vuurhqjnhekfvhgi")
suspend fun aws(argument: suspend AwsSourceDetailsAr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"moalhjaewrthygdh")
suspend fun description(value: Output<String>)
@JvmName(name = "gchuonodidisyomv")
suspend fun description(value: String?)
Link copied to clipboard
@JvmName(name = "bliruybvuokkhrhd")
suspend fun labels(value: Output<Map<String, String>>)
@JvmName(name = "gqocwrmbmotejaaq")
fun labels(vararg values: Pair<String, String>)
@JvmName(name = "qrfskdcqtwrbscen")
suspend fun labels(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"qpmfldeialmemuth")
suspend fun location(value: Output<String>)
@JvmName(name = "vojwyluredgpobsr")
suspend fun location(value: String?)
Link copied to clipboard
@JvmName(name = "cnmytijmjrpobbuy")
suspend fun project(value: Output<String>)
@JvmName(name = "mbcjtigmnfgvevxr")
suspend fun project(value: String?)
Link copied to clipboard
@JvmName(name = "xycquciraqolbtcd")
suspend fun requestId(value: Output<String>)
@JvmName(name = "xylbvjiqroxappsq")
suspend fun requestId(value: String?)
Link copied to clipboard
@JvmName(name = "akgoaxkdhsxbxtfq")
suspend fun sourceId(value: Output<String>)
@JvmName(name = "aslybawtqbkajtxj")
suspend fun sourceId(value: String?)
Link copied to clipboard
@JvmName(name = "uefmcfuysledipme")
suspend fun vmware(value: Output<VmwareSourceDetailsArgs>)
@JvmName(name = "xegqnllgbqiwpaqd")
suspend fun vmware(value: VmwareSourceDetailsArgs?)
@JvmName(name = "ykndsgdakpxnqwmv")
suspend fun vmware(argument: suspend VmwareSourceDetailsArgsBuilder.() -> Unit)